[September 10th, 2025] WBT #5 - 5* Girl - Blence
Attirm replied to bolitho76's topic in General Discussion
The comparison with legendary contests is pretty telling. Both are four day events with a zero sum PVP element: Legendary Contests (presuming a bracket of 50 people): Top 8% - 100 shards Top 20% - 50 shards Top 50% - 25 shards World Boss Tournament: Top 1% - 100 shards Top 2.5% - 67 shards Top 5% - 50 shards Top 10% - 33 shards Top 25% - 15 shards With that said, it definitely looks like a lot of people have exhausted their resource stockpiles on the previous WBT's and despite the prize being a new and exclusive girl the competition doesn't look nearly as fierce. Might be doable, but you'd better have a lot of resources stockpiled if you want to go for this. I've still got 11k tickets so I feel I can fight for this, but that's a risky reward interval where you will be directly fighting with very active players for the placements that matter. -

This is one of the places where it's hard for us veterans to give advice to lower level players, since we were already at the level cap when this feature was introduced so we don't really know how it plays out at lower levels. With that said, the key advice for reaching the level 750 level cap is to make sure you buy out the book vendor every time he refreshes, and get your Places of Power upgraded to level 9 because that's the main place for farming gems. It took me a little under a year to go from level 450->750 after the gem feature was first released, so if you can get your farming in order you should be at the maximum level cap by the end of 2025. This game is a marathon, not a sprint, you aren't going to reach the top echelons of Dicktator 3 without a lot of patience.

Things have changed over the course of the game, and old information may be outdated. Here are the most important factors as they currently stand: You want to use Mythics and 5-star Legendaries only. Girls with lower rarities have lower stats and weaker skills, and just can't keep up in PVP at all. Stars have an even bigger impact than rarity; a 5-star Common girl is actually stronger than a 3-star legendary! Select gear and skills to maximize attack power. Due to the way the game's combat system is balanced, attack power is significantly more valuable than defense, ego, or harmony. Use girl skills that synergize with each other. I wrote a guide of girl skills here, and it's the most impactful subsystem on PVP right now: https://forum.kinkoid.com/index.php?/topic/31643-guide-to-girl-skills/ Given what you've shared about your account, I would say your main focus right now should be on acquiring books and gems to get up to level 750. Get places of power maxed out to level 9 and complete them as often as possible. Buy out the book and gift vendor every time it refreshes. Do your daily missions. Make sure you spend all your combativity fighting villains. Acquiring more 5-star legendaries and mythics is always good. In PVP, you want to find a league where you can consistently place 45th or above. If you cannot take 45th place or better, you would be better off dropping down to the lower league. However, dropping down a league costs you a week where you get very few rewards so you want to avoid doing it. As a result, you do not want to take 15th or better unless you feel like you're strong enough for the next league up. Resetting girl skills is a very bad idea at OP's level. Because he's in a lower contest bracket, he can just spend those ymens to win kobons. So resetting a team of 7 girls is probably losing him 3 or 4 1st place contests. This is way more kobons than he could possibly hope to win in the lower tier leagues. Resetting girl skills only starts to make sense if you're in the higher brackets of Dicktator 3, which is only the tiniest fraction of elite players. For 99.9% of players, the advice should be to only reset to correct mistakes, and to treat bulb assignment as permanent.
